Element Materials Technology Ltd. is seeking a Field based Asbestos Analyst / Surveyor to join our team in East Kilbride, covering Scotland. This role involves conducting asbestos surveys, analytical services, and management to ensure compliance with regulations.
The ideal candidate will have qualifications such as BOHS P402, P403 & P404, and experience with large complex surveys.
The position offers competitive benefits including 33 days of annual holiday and a company car or allowance.
